With the introduction of the Developer Compatibility Labs for Mac Developer Program members, how has the Compatibility Labs benefit for ADC members changed?


The Compatibility Labs benefit and scheduling process for ADC members has not changed. Access to the Compatibility Labs is available to existing ADC Premier and Select members with valid Compatibility Labs assets associated with their accounts. There is no additional fee for Compatibility Labs use, nor can accessibility be purchased by ADC Premier and Select Members as a standalone benefit. Premier members may use the labs up to three (3) times a month, and Select members may use the labs up to two (2) times a month.

Is there a cost involved to access the Compatibility Labs?


Access to the Compatibility Labs is included with ADC Premier and Select Membership; there is no additional fee for Compatibility Labs use. ADC Premier and Select Members cannot purchase time at the Developer Compatibility Labs.

Can I purchase Technical Support as a free ADC Online Member?


Only members of the iPhone Developer Program or the Mac Developer Program are able to buy Technical Support Incidents. Both the iPhone Developer Program and the Mac Developer Program include two (2) Technical Support Incidents. Additional Technical Support Incidents are available to iPhone and Mac Developer Program Members for purchase in either a 2-Pack for $99 USD or 5-Pack for $249 USD.

Which assets can be transferred to other ADC members?


ADC Program benefits that may be transferred to other ADC members at the same company include ADC Monthly Mailing, Technical Support Incidents, ADC Compatibility Labs, ADC Hardware Discounts, ADC Software Seed Keys, and WWDC E-tickets.

As an example, ADC Select and Premier members have a quantity of ADC Software Seed “keys” associated with their membership. Each key may be transferred to another ADC Member at their company to allow access to the Downloads area of the Downloads and ADC Program Assets site until the expiration date of the original membership.

What is the ADC Hardware Purchase Program and who is eligible for hardware discounts through the ADC Hardware Purchase Program?


The ADC Hardware Purchase Program is only available to existing paid ADC Members and it allows them to purchase, at a discount, a limited number of hardware systems to use for development and testing. ADC Premier members receive ten (10) ADC Hardware Discounts each membership year and ADC Select members receive one (1) ADC Hardware Discount each membership year. Prices, product offerings, and program terms are subject to change at Apple’s discretion. Prices for particular product purchases are those in effect at the time of shipment. All products are accompanied by Apple’s standard limited hardware warranty for those products. Purchases made outside of the ADC Hardware Purchase Program will not be re-booked or credited at developer pricing. There are no refunds on items purchased through the ADC Hardware Purchase Program. There are no hardware discounts associated with the new Mac Developer Program.
